The role of teaching assistant will have a major impact on the quality of Teaching and Learning.  We are looking for someone who can:

  • Demonstrate successful experience in a primary setting.
  • Work as part of the staff team at the direction of the HLTA/Assistant Headteacher /Class Teachers to support teaching provision and pupils' learning.
  • Under the guidance of AHT/HLTA, to work with individuals and groups of pupils in class, including those pupils with additional educational needs, to help them to achieve to the best of their ability.
  • At the direction of Class Teachers/HLTA, to help to organise classroom activities, prepare resources and implement strategies for teaching and learning.
  • Support and deliver the programmes for teaching literacy and numeracy and assist pupils to access the full curriculum. Be familiar with lesson plans, pupil targets and learning objectives.
  • Observe pupils' performance, and using the systems in place in the school/class provide the teacher with feedback on pupil progress in relation to provision.
